Output 7ecba90aaf3eb514c1041236d5ee54f1d9d8db0a284f18093af64933919efe88:12

value
39824
script pubkey
OP_0 OP_PUSHBYTES_20 8c6fd7bf15426e817c3e8b5a7406e7cef0be3733
address
bc1q33ha00c4gfhgzlp73dd8gph8emctudenqwgy25
transaction
7ecba90aaf3eb514c1041236d5ee54f1d9d8db0a284f18093af64933919efe88